  Construction of the bisector of the angle

Build a bisector of this angle.

Decision

  Construction of the bisector of the angle

From the vertex A of this angle, as from the center, we describe a circle of arbitrary radius r. Let B and C be the points of its intersection with the sides of the angle.

  Construction of the bisector of the angle

From points B and C we draw circles with the same radius r. Let point D be their intersection point different from A.

  Construction of the bisector of the angle

We will hold the beam AD.

  Construction of the bisector of the angle

Conduct the segments BD and CD. Δ ABD = Δ ACD, on the third sign of equality of triangles. Hence, ∠ BAD = ∠ CAD and therefore AD is the bisector of the angle BAC.
